4 Surprising Symptoms of Heart Disease

Nausea, Indigestion or Stomach Pain

It’s not uncommon to become nauseous during a heart attack.

Sleep Apnea

Sleep apnea creates lapses in oxygen intake, putting extra stress on your heart.

Fatigue

Extreme exhaustion or unexplained weakness can coincide with a heart attack, especially in women.

Swollen Feet and Ankles

Heart issues can cause blood to back up in your veins, leading to bloating.

Leaders in Cardiology and Vascular Health

Ochsner has been a leader in cardiology for decades, performing the first heart transplant in the region in 1970. We also performed the region’s first pediatric heart transplant and first total artificial heart implant.

U.S. News & World Report has named Ochsner Medical Center - New Orleans a “High Performing” hospital in Aortic Valve Surgery (AVR), Heart Bypass Surgery, Congestive Heart Failure, Chronic Obstructive Pulmonary Disease (COPD) treatment, Heart Attack and Transcatheter Aortic Valve Replacement.
